En cualquier lenguaje de programacion es importante respetar las llaves ( {} ) y mas en una condicion de este tipo, porque adentro de esas llaves estan las intrucciones que va a ejercutar si se cumple esa condicion.
En cualquier lenguaje de programacion es importante respetar las llaves ( {} ) y mas en una condicion de este tipo, porque adentro de esas llaves estan las intrucciones que va a ejercutar si se cumple esa condicion.
Hola Evelyn
Gracias por tu opinión. Estoy absolutamente de acuerdo, es importante respetar la sintaxi de cualquier lenguaje de programación porque de eso va a depender si el programa nos manda un error o no.
Si tienes alguna pregunta sobre el contenido de los cursos, estaremos aquí para ayudarte.
Hola Evelyn y José, ¿cómo están?
Veo que en la respuesta correcta están las llaves como corresponde. Pero me generó incertidumbre que el else estuviera en la misma línea que el cierre de llave del if anterior. ¿Puede traer algún inconveniente en otro entorno esta sintaxis?
Gracias por sus aportes, saludos
Hola Andrés la sintaxis correcta seria
if(condicion) {
respuesta de la condición en caso de ser true
} else {
respuesta de la condición en caso de ser false
}
Aunque pudieras escribirla de esta forma en una sola linea
if (condicion) { respuesta de la condición en caso de ser true }
else {respuesta de la condición en caso de ser false }
El problema de esta última es que sería dificil de leer en un sistema grande. No genera problemas de lógica o sintaxi, sino al momento de otro programador o tu mismo realizar mantenimiento en el código queda visiblemente confuso.
Perfecto, muchas gracias, saludos!
Muchas gracias por la aclaración.
También tenia esa duda sobre la posicion del else y con esto quedo mas que resuelta
Muchas gracias José por la aclaración. Saludos.
Buenas tardes a todos ! Super importante el orden con que uno escriba el código para entenderlo rápidamente. Gracias José por la explicación.